Is There a 32K Limit for Flash Programming?

Im using an ST10F269 chip and trying to program my application into Flash. Everything was working fine until my compiled application grew past 32k bytes. I can run the application in development mode using the Keil software, but the Flash programmers either generate a memory error, or program an unworkable version of the application. I've tried using the ST10 Flasher program, the FLASHit program from hse, and the Hitex ST10F269 Programmer routine. I must be doing something fundamentally wrong, as I thought there was 256k of internal flash. The Keil compiler does not generate any errors, and the Flash programmers all work fine when the application is below 32k. The problem only appears when I go past 32k. Any help would be appreciated.
